    Notes 
    • It appears that Richard and his brother William moved to Cambridge and both married there in 1832.

      www.deadpubs.co.uk shows Richard at the Wheatsheaf in 1839 (Pigot's Directory) and Rebecca in 1852 (Slater's Directory).

      Richard was buried on 18 October 1840, aged 35, of Silver Street, Cambridge.

      1841 census (indexed as MINTED by ancestry.com): in Silver Street, Cambridge, Rebecca (35, victualler, born Cambridgeshire), Mary (15, not born Cambridgeshire) and Richard L WINTER or MINTER, 50, tailor, not born Cambridgeshire.
      The identities of Mary and Richard L have not been established; conceivably, Mary could have been Richard's sister, who was born in 1822.

      1851 census (indexed as MENTER by ancestry.com): at 26 Silver Street, St Botolph, Cambridge, Rebecca (head, widow, 44 publican, born Ely, Cambs), Charles NEAL (lodger, single, 35, tailor, born Edinburgh, Scotland) and Rhoda HARPER (servant, 15, born Longston, Cambs).

      Kelly's Directory for 1858 has an entry for Mrs Rebecca Minter, Wheatsheaf, Silver Street, Cambridge.
      www.deadpubs.co.uk show that Rebecca was a tenant at the Wheatsheaf in 1859 (Records of Thompsons Lane Brewery, held at Cambridge Archives).

      Rebecca married again: Charles Holmes in Q4 1859 (Chesterton 3b/1098) (10 November 1859 at Chesterton, Cambridge per Stella Herbert April 2009), with whom she appears in the 1861 census at 15 Upper Park Street, All Saints Cambridge - Rebecca's age is shown as 56, Charles's as 76.
